Remote Senior Data & Analytics Engineer

Posted

This job is closed

This job post is closed and the position is probably filled. Please do not apply.  Automatically closed by a robot after apply link was detected as broken.

Description:

  • Join Terrascope, a smart carbon management and accounting platform, on a mission to combat climate change by empowering corporations to decarbonize their operations, portfolios, and supply chains.
  • The Senior Data & Analytics Engineer will design and implement scalable data architectures for SaaS platforms in both single-tenant and multi-tenant environments.
  • This role will leverage the AWS Data Engineering stack, Postgres, and advanced analytics processing techniques, including the creation of materialized views for high-volume data analytics.
  • Responsibilities include building a robust and scalable data platform, optimizing materialized views, developing data migration scripts, and writing clean code in Python, Java, or Go.
  • The engineer will process large-scale datasets, optimize Postgres databases, implement best practices for scaling analytics solutions, and ensure data integrity and consistency.
  • The position requires collaboration with product, engineering, and data science teams to align platform capabilities with analytics and machine learning requirements.
  • The role reports to the Director of Engineering & Tech and is crucial for shaping the future of climate-tech SaaS products.

Requirements:

  • A Bachelor’s degree in a STEM field is required.
  • Candidates should have 5 to 8 years of extensive experience as a Data and Analytics engineer, specifically in building data platforms for SaaS applications and large-scale data processing workflows.
  • Experience in database migration projects and the build or migration of multi-tenant database projects is essential.
  • Deep competence in Python scripting for writing ETL pipelines and automating AWS tasks is required.
  • Proficiency in Java or Go for building high-performance, scalable tools is necessary.
  • Candidates must have expertise in data storage and management using AWS RDS (Postgres), S3, and Document DB.
  • A strong understanding of Postgres database architecture, including indexes, partitioning, and query optimization, is required.
  • Advanced SQL skills for designing complex queries for materialized views are necessary.
  • Experience with AWS Glue, Lambda, Step functions, and AWS data migration service is required.
  • Candidates should have deep competence in data processing and analytics using AWS Athena and AWS Redshift.
  • Familiarity with security and monitoring using AWS IAM, AWS CloudWatch, and AWS CloudTrail is essential.
  • Experience in design mapping between MongoDB’s flexible schema and Postgres' relational schema is preferred.
  • Proven experience with scalable, large data sets and high-performance SaaS applications is required.
  • Strong problem-solving skills, excellent programming skills, and a collaborative team player attitude are essential.

Benefits:

  • The position offers the opportunity to work on impactful projects aimed at reversing climate change.
  • Employees will be part of a diverse and inclusive environment that values authenticity and collaboration.
  • The role provides a chance to shape the future of climate-tech SaaS products and drive analytics innovation.
  • Employees will have the opportunity to mentor peers and share best practices within a strong team.
  • The company is backed by one of the world’s largest food and agri companies, providing a secure funding environment and strategic advantage.
About the job
Posted on
Job type
Salary
-
Leave a feedback